Hot Cracking Sensitivity of Low Alloy Steels

Post by ben »

Hot cracking sensitivity = {C x (S + P + Si/25 + Si/100) x 10e3} / (3Mn + Cr + Mo + V)

Re: Hot Cracking Sensitivity of Low Alloy Steels

Post by ben »

More higher the number, more would be the susceptibility of hot cracking during welding of low alloy steels.
It helps you in determining that a certain low alloy steel is much susceptible to hot cracking during welding, so adequate measures must be taken which must mitigate this problem.
